Description
steps to reproduce behaviour: - start scummVM 0.4.1 for BeOS - select a game - press "start" --> crash
in order to play the game i have to open the option-dialog first, click ok and then play. if i do that, everything works fine.
-----------------------------------------------------------
after starting scummVM 0.4.1 for BeOS, the cursor moves to the lower right corner. to stop that, i have to press all cursor-keys. after that, it stops.
maybe forgot to clear a key-status-table ? (just an idea...)
